![]() The primary objectives at these sites are (1) to characterize the composition and in situ properties (stress, permeability, temperature, pressure, physical properties, and fluid pressure) of an active low-angle normal fault zone to understand how such faults slip |

![]() 1) The drill hole locations proposed in the Feb 1998 Drilling Prospectus may not have even been drilled yet - the exact timing proposed is unclear in the paper referred to. 2) The drill holes are to be located in the Coral Sea south of New Guinea - not far from Port Moresby and can have had absolutely NO role in triggering a sub sea quake on the northern coast of New Guinea some 1000 km northwest of this drill traverse and separated by numerous E-W major geological structures. 3) Of possible interest in this quake/tidal wave scenario (which has happened in this part of the World before and is most likely to be a natural event ) is the attached jpg of a recent news article re the French Aquitane ELF company exploring the ocean bed north of Borneo (Brunei) in a "secret operation to recover sunken treasure". more |
